    Yeah this is old, but there have been many threads dedicated to it and I didn't want to start a new one.

    People have answered about what their favourite car magazines are, but I'm more interested in what your own personal view is of the major magazines in your country/that you read are. Here are some of my thoughts.

    When I was younger, we had a Road and Track subscription and I had one for last year for a bit and was only mildly satisfied. I enjoyed their road tests and comparisons but found there were not enough to my liking. The detailed stats pages are excellent I must say though. Car and Driver I read occasionally and find to be enjoyable - but honestly it's been a long time since I've read a full issue so I am not too sure. Read a few Top Gears and they are alright, but too lighthearted for the more hardcore enthusiasts and only fun for a change every once and a while. I've read some evo and some of it online and it seems to me that it is accepted as the English language car magazine of record amongst car enthusiasts and car snobs and I have considered getting a subscription but I fear that it will be quite expensive. A bit of a more nice magazine, my father brought home Octane from Britain which for those who don;t know caters to classic car aficionados and buyers - it was really informative and had some great photography and buying information - not that useful but quite interesting none the less. What I'm more interested in though is hearing your views on these magazines and magazines I haven't read - what is Motor Trend's shtick for example? I notice in Britain there is more tabloidy car mags, does anyone read them? What about more niche magazines? Or magazines in other parts of the world?
